  • Title

    Formalizing Fuzzy UML Class Diagrams with Fuzzy Description Logics

  • Abstract
    UML is a standard for object-oriented modeling. Since the majority of real world information is uncertain and vague, fuzzy UML has been presented. Analogous to UML, fuzzy UML is semi-formed. In order to solve this problem, this paper attempts to formalize fuzzy UML class diagrams with fuzzy description logics, mainly with focus on formalization of elements in fuzzy UML class diagram and applying this approach to fuzzy UML models for verifying its availability.
